Explain the concept of hidden lines
The problem of hidden lines or surfaces was implicit even in 2-D graphics, but we did not mention it there, because what was intended to be viewed and displayed was already predetermined, and defined. But in 3-D graphics, we present solid objects, and we want to see them from different positions. With each transformation, different portions that were hidden would pop into view, and other portions that were visible would go into hiding. This is indeed a major complication.
